Benton Township is a township in Fulton County, Arkansas, United States.[4] Its total population was 2,564 as of the 2010 United States Census,[1][5] an increase of 3.26 percent from 2,483 at the 2000 census.[6][7]

According to the 2010 Census, Benton Township is located at 36°22′21″N 91°50′55″W (36.372416, -91.848591).[1] It has a total area of 59.552 square miles (154.24 square kilometers), of which 59.493 sq mi (154.09 km2) is land and 0.059 sq mi (0.15 km2) is water (0.10%).[1] As per the USGS National Elevation Dataset, the elevation is 781 feet (238 m).[2]
